A special weather statement was issued by the National Weather Service on Thursday at 7:41 p.m. until 9:45 p.m. for Foothills of the Northern Blue Mountains of Oregon.
"Dense fog is reducing visibility to as low as one quarter of a mile for the city of Pendleton and one half of a mile in the city of Walla Walla along Highway 12 this evening. The fog could continue reducing visibility through Friday late morning. Expect rapid reductions in visibility over short distances, slow down and allow extra distance between other vehicles on the road," says the weather service.
